Badge Challenge Wall-Climb Jump I is a Badge Challenge course in Pipe-Rock Plateau[1] of Super Mario Bros. Wonder. It houses one Wonder Seed. It is unlocked by completing Wiggler Race Mountaineering!.

In the Nintendo Live 2023 and kiosk demo, it is shown to be located in Break Time! Hurry, Hurry's place.[2]

Layout

As the name of the course indicates, the course is designed around the use of the Wall-Climb Jump badge. It consists of a short, vertical section built out of colorful, diamond-patterned blocks. The color of the blocks changes as the player progresses upwards, from blue, to green, to yellow, to red.

The first obstacle in the player's way is a tall barricade made of blocks that can only be crossed with a Wall-Climb Jump. After that, several blue blocks can be found floating in the air, with a Long ? Block between the two middlemost blocks. It contains a Super Mushroom, unless the player is a Yoshi or Nabbit, in which case it will simply contain coins.

Further above, there's a green block moving side to side on a track. The player can Wall-Climb Jump onto it to reach the yellow blocks above, which in turn lead to a large number of red blocks. Semisolid bridges between the red blocks prevent the player from falling back down. From there, the player can jump directly onto the Goal Pole to the right, or they can perform one last Wall-Climb Jump to reach a group of four-colored blocks above, from where they can reach the top of the Goal Pole. After touching it, they will receive the course's sole Wonder Seed from a Poplin.[2]

10-flower coins

Image Location
The first 10-flower coin in Badge Challenge Wall-Climb Jump I in Super Mario Bros. Wonder On top of a green block. The player can either Wall-Climb Jump up to it from below, or drop down from above.[2]
The second 10-flower coin in Badge Challenge Wall-Climb Jump I in Super Mario Bros. Wonder Above a rotating yellow block above and to the right of the moving green block.[2]
The third 10-flower coin in Badge Challenge Wall-Climb Jump I in Super Mario Bros. Wonder On the top left of the course. The player must Wall-Climb Jump up the red block wall from the four-colored block bunch to reach it.[2]
